The Role in the Global Energy Mix Asian buyers, particularly in India and China, have become increasingly important consumers of Urals crude in recent years. This shift in demand geography is gradually reshaping the traditional European-centric pricing model that has dominated the market for decades.

Geopolitical and Economic Impact Given that Russia is one of the world's largest oil exporters, the Urals price is a critical indicator of global supply health. When political events disrupt the flow of Russian crude, the differential between Brent and Urals widens dramatically, signaling market stress.
